Semi-volatile Organic Compounds in Pacific Treefrog Tadpoles and Lake Sediment from Yosemite National Park

Project ID: J8W07070006 [project-data-part-1] Initial Funding: $22,245 Total Funding: $44,490 [project-data-part-2] Abstract: Measure the concentrations of contaminants in Pacific treefrogs. Data will be used to test hypotheses regarding concentrations in the water, distance from contaminant sources, and relationships to losses of mountain yellow-legged frogs.
